After five games on the road, Capital is heading back home. They will host the Rio Rancho Rams at 6:00 p.m. on Tuesday.
Last Saturday, Capital came up short against Santa Fe Indian and fell 3-1.
After all that action, the final score was 25-22, 26-24, 14-25, 25-18.
The losing side was boosted by Holly Chavez, who had nine digs and two aces.
Even though they lost, Capital kept the net locked down and finished the game with 21 blocks. That strong performance was nothing new for the team: they've now got at least seven blocks in eight consecutive contests.
Meanwhile, Rio Rancho came tearing into Saturday's match with four straight wins and they left with even more momentum. They walked away with a 3-1 victory over the Ravens.
Once all was said and done, the final score wound up at 25-12, 24-26, 25-15, 25-21.
Capital's defeat dropped their record down to 4-4. As for Rio Rancho, their win bumped their record up to 5-2.
